About Zhan Chen
Zhan Chen is a scholar working on Electrical and Electronic Engineering, Pollution, Building and Construction, Materials Chemistry and Water Science and Technology, having authored 66 papers that have together received 3.5k indexed citations. Recurring topics across this work include Organic Light-Emitting Diodes Research (14 papers), Organic Electronics and Photovoltaics (13 papers), Wastewater Treatment and Nitrogen Removal (9 papers), Luminescence and Fluorescent Materials (9 papers), Anaerobic Digestion and Biogas Production (7 papers), Microbial Community Ecology and Physiology (5 papers), Environmental remediation with nanomaterials (5 papers) and Plant responses to elevated CO2 (4 papers). The work is most often cited by research in Industrial and Manufacturing Engineering (483 citations), Water Science and Technology (754 citations), Pollution (472 citations), Electrical and Electronic Engineering (1.6k citations) and Materials Chemistry (1.2k citations). Zhan Chen has collaborated with scholars based in China, Hong Kong and Australia. Frequent co-authors include Xiaohong Zhang, Chun‐Sing Lee, Caijun Zheng, Xiaoke Liu, Weijun Zhang, Dongsheng Wang, Xuemei Ou, Xianghua Wen, Runying Bai and Fan Li. Their work appears in journals such as Advanced Materials, Chemistry of Materials, Bioresource Technology, Water Research and Journal of Hazardous Materials.
